The Alaska Climate and Its Impact on Homes
Living in Wasilla means adapting to a subarctic climate characterized by cold, snowy winters and relatively mild, but sometimes rainy, summers. Winter temperatures often plunge below zero, and heavy snowfall can pile up quickly, making snow removal and roof maintenance critical.
* Snow and Ice: Heavy snowfall can cause roof stress and ice dams, which may lead to leaks or interior water damage if not managed properly.
* Freezing Temperatures: Pipes are vulnerable to freezing and bursting if not insulated or drained properly.
* Wet Springs: Melting snow and spring rains can lead to basement moisture issues, especially in older homes without proper drainage.
These conditions make routine home maintenance vital. From sealing drafty windows to inspecting your roof after heavy snowfalls, proactive upkeep saves money and stress—especially when winter arrives with its full force.
Common Home Maintenance Challenges in Wasilla
Homeowners here regularly face a few specific issues:
- Roof Repairs: Snow accumulation and ice dams are common, requiring regular inspection and sometimes professional roof snow removal or repairs.
- Heating System Service: Furnaces and heat pumps need regular maintenance to stay reliable through the cold months.
- Waterproofing and Drainage: Proper grading and gutter maintenance prevent basement flooding during spring thaws.
- Insulation and Draftproofing: Ensuring your home is well-insulated keeps heating bills manageable and your home comfortable.
- Exterior Maintenance: Wooden siding or log cabins need treatment against moisture and pests like carpenter ants or wood-boring beetles.
